A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

Flutter:多平台应用开发的未来

   2025-01-26 9
导读

Flutter 是一款由 Google 开发的跨平台移动应用开发框架,它允许开发者使用一套代码库来构建原生 Android、iOS 和 Web 应用。自从 Flutter 推出以来,它在多平台应用开发领域已经取得了显著的成就,并且随着技术的不断进步,未来的发展充满了无限的可能性。

Flutter 是一款由 Google 开发的跨平台移动应用开发框架,它允许开发者使用一套代码库来构建原生 Android、iOS 和 Web 应用。自从 Flutter 推出以来,它在多平台应用开发领域已经取得了显著的成就,并且随着技术的不断进步,未来的发展充满了无限的可能性。

一、技术优势

Flutter 的核心技术之一是其灵活的架构设计,它通过使用 Dart 语言来实现高性能的跨平台开发。Dart 是一种静态类型编程语言,它的语法简洁,易于学习,且在编译时进行类型检查,这有助于提高代码的稳定性和可维护性。此外,Flutter 还提供了丰富的第三方插件,这些插件可以快速地为应用添加新功能,如网络请求、地图展示等,极大地提升了开发效率。

二、多平台支持

Flutter 的最大优势之一就是它对多平台的全面支持。这意味着开发者可以使用一套代码库来开发一个应用,然后根据不同的操作系统或浏览器环境进行相应的适配。例如,对于 Android 平台,Flutter 提供了强大的 UI 控件和布局系统,使得开发者能够轻松地创建出接近原生应用的界面。而对于 iOS 平台,Flutter 则提供了与 SwiftUI 类似的 UI 框架,让开发者能够以相同的方式构建用户界面。这种无缝的跨平台体验,不仅提高了开发效率,也降低了开发成本。

Flutter:多平台应用开发的未来

三、社区和生态系统

Flutter 的社区非常活跃,拥有大量的开发者和贡献者。这使得 Flutter 能够迅速吸收新的技术和想法,不断优化和完善其生态系统。同时,Flutter 还与许多第三方服务集成,如 Firebase、Crashlytics 等,这些服务为开发者提供了强大的后端支持和性能监控工具。这种开放的社区文化,使得 Flutter 能够在激烈的市场竞争中保持领先地位。

四、未来展望

未来,随着技术的不断发展,Flutter 将继续扩大其市场份额,并吸引更多的开发者加入其生态系统。Flutter 可能会继续优化其 API 和工具链,以提高开发效率和减少开发难度。同时,Flutter 也可能会引入更多的第三方插件和服务,以丰富其生态系统的功能和应用场景。此外,Flutter 还可能会探索更多与人工智能、物联网等领域的结合,为开发者提供更多创新的机会。

总的来说,Flutter 作为一款领先的跨平台开发框架,在未来的多平台应用开发领域具有巨大的潜力和广阔的发展前景。随着技术的不断进步和市场的不断扩大,Flutter 有望成为越来越多开发者的首选开发工具。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-94102.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部